BART
BART is the Bay Area Rapid Transit system. It is a subway system that has convenient stops located around the entire Bay Area. For those who are commuting from areas like Walnut Creek or Oakland, for example, this could be a great tool to help you get to class at SFSM efficiently and economically. It is also nice because you don’t have to worry about traffic or parking. The BART train system has a station located only 2 short blocks from SFSM, allowing students to easily walk to class. BART also has stations in other East and South Bay Areas, making it a tool that many commuters can utilize to save time and money while going to massage school.

GoBike
Another great transportation tool that can be used by students to help them get where they need to go is the Ford GoBike system. This is a bike sharing program that has bike racks conveniently located all over the Bay Area. These bikes can be used by students who live in the immediate area to ride from home to school or by students who live in surrounding areas to get to and from the bus and train stations. Not only is this a good mode of transportation, but it can help you be more healthy and have a more alert mind when you get to school, not to mention the environmental benefits. There is a GoBike rack located outside of the SFSM campus, so students have access to borrow or return bikes when they go to school.
